Output 61df2cc43b62bda8d1f680df53b43fc19fbf0e925a93419ef4fe84aff53fe77f:5

value
3159
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81084791d851f7616cbb315fcf64c53cd2e52f223d4c54d2da86d9705e01bac9
address
bc1psyyy0ywc28mkzm9mx90u7ex98nfw2tez84x9f5k6smvhqhsphtysdeakl4
transaction
61df2cc43b62bda8d1f680df53b43fc19fbf0e925a93419ef4fe84aff53fe77f
spent
true